Job Description

Egis is looking for an experienced Mechanical Maintenance Engineer to complement our Maintenance team in Sydney looking after Transurban’s Sydney Southern Network. This will include the motorway and tunnel environment covering the Eastern Distributor, Cross City Tunnel, M5 East, M5 South-West, M4 West, M4 East, M8, M4–M5 Link and Rozelle Interchange.

provide practical, on-site Mechanical Engineering assistance to maintenance teams for complex defects, non-routine repairs and high-risk work activities

be able to validate defect symptoms and constraints in the field and develop fit-for-purpose solutions

support planning of work methods, hold points and acceptance criteria to ensure safe return-to-service and compliant outcomes.





Candidates able to interpret and communicate information of a complex nature into practical field actions within a live operational environment with changing constraints are encouraged to apply.
